Lawton, OK is a city located in Comanche County with a population of 97,000 people. The education system in this area is highly esteemed as it has been rated above average for the quality of its public schools and universities. Aspiring college students have access to four higher education institutions within the city limits, including Cameron University and Great Plains Technology Center. Furthermore, Lawton Public Schools has been lauded for its strong academic programs and commitment to student success, having earned an “A” rating from BestPlaces.com. Moreover, the school district is comprised of 17 elementary schools, 5 middle schools, and 3 high schools that are dedicated to providing quality educational opportunities for each student. Lawton (zip 73507) schools spend $8,055 per student (The US average is $12,383). There are 16 pupils per teacher, 299 students per librarian, and 294 children per counselor.
